标签: c# multithreading
我正在使用第三方类型实例方法。我无法访问源代码。如何确定方法是否是线程安全的?
答案 0 :(得分:1)
您无法确定它是线程安全的,只有该方法的设计者才能做到这一点。 即使访问函数的源代码,它也不一定有帮助,因为对方法外部的变量的任何访问,即使是同步的,也可能受到并行非相干访问的困扰。
您唯一的机会是从方法/类型的设计者那里获取信息。